We decided to have a spur of the moment lunch but really couldn't come to an agreement about where. South Woodford has quite a few restaurants but we noticed Nino's in passing. A diner had just sat down outside and was having a chat with the staff. He said that it is a really nice restaurant and they have some really nice dishes.Whoever you are Sir......I salute you!Between the three of us we ordered the calamari starter, 2 Penne Arribiata's (to which we asked for chicken to be added - which was not an issue for the chef) the Gamberoni Ninos and a vegetable selection (plus a few drinks😉).Decent portion sizes and really flavoursome dishes - it would be difficult for me to find fault!We finished off with lemon and mango sorbets.This was all accompanied by the very attentive staff but not in that 'in ya face' way that some restaurants seem to do.All in all, a really enjoyable meal and we'll definitely be returning soon.

Good place for casual dinner. Appetisers were especially great. Calamari was thinly coated and very tender inside. Special croquette was also soft and tasty. For pasta, it seems they didn't put enough salt when boiling spaghetti so it lacks savory taste but sauce was still good. Veal for a main dish was a bit too dry. Overall, thanks to hospitable staff, I enjoyed dinner here.

We went for a party that had taken the whole place, so it is possible they struggled with serving 64 people at one time.The service was excellent and the staff pleasantly responded to all requests. The starters were great, smoked salmon, breaded brie and asparagus were all well presented and tasty.The main course was not as successful. Most people on our table had the sea bass which was overcooked and very dry. One person had a steak which he found too hard to eat - they happily took it away and cooked him some liver which came steaming hot and he said was delicious -, so maybe if they are cooking for smaller groups they have less issues. The accompanying potatoes were hard and cold, and the rest of the veg was coldThe deserts were back to high standard. the limoncello ice cream a delight alongside the lemon tart, the apple pie had loads of apple but a tad too much cinnamon for our taste, and the fresh berries were plentiful.
